How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Shore?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Shore Studio Apartments | $1,204 | $838 | $1,822 |
| North Shore 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,403 | $775 | $2,567 |
| North Shore 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,713 | $919 | $3,270 |
| North Shore 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,807 | $709 | $3,599 |
| North Shore 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,070 | $649 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Shore
How much are Studio apartments in North Shore?
There are currently 78 Studio Apartments in North Shore with rent ranges from $838 to $1,822 with an average price of $1,204.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Shore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Shore ranges from $775 to $2,567 with an average monthly rent of $1,403.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Shore c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Shore range from $919 to $3,270.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,713.
How expensive are North Shore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 45 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in North Shore on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$709 to $3,599 - averaging $1,807 for the location.
